Program Structure
Duration
The IJMB program lasts for one academic year, with 9 months of rigorous academic activities, usually divided into two semesters. This structure allows students to engage deeply with their subjects over the stipulated time frame.
Curriculum
The curriculum is comprehensive and covers essential subjects relevant to various fields of study. Students attend lectures and practical sessions, ensuring they are well-prepared for their future academic endeavours.
Eligibility Criteria
To enrol in the IJMB program, candidates must meet specific requirements:
O’level Results: Students must possess O’level results from recognized examination bodies (WAEC, NECO, NABTEB or GCE). It is also important to note that IJMB accepts a maximum of two sittings only, for O’level results.
Awaiting Results: Candidates who are awaiting their O’level results can also apply for the program.
Documentation: Applicants are required to provide the necessary documentation,
- 8 passports photographs
- WAEC, NECO, GCE, NABTEB certificate/results with a Maximum of two sittings and a minimum of 5 credits
- Awaiting O’level result is also acceptable

Universities That Accept IJMB Students
The Interim Joint Matriculation Board (IJMB) program is recognized by a good number of top universities across Nigeria, allowing students who complete the program to gain direct admission into the 200 level without needing to sit for the JAMB examination.
Here is a list of some notable universities that accept IJMB results and their minimum points:
University of Ilorin (UNILORIN)
- 5-9 points for educational courses
- 7-12 points for science and paramedical courses
- 12-15 points for Medicine and Pharmacy
- 8-13 points for Engineering courses
University of Benin (UNIBEN)
- 12 points for Law, Economics, and other administrative courses
- Minimum of 5 points for science and paramedical courses
- 5-9 points for Education, Agriculture, Social Sciences, and Arts & Humanities
Nnamdi Azikiwe University (UNIZIK)
- Minimum of 4 points for Education, Agriculture, and Arts (Languages)
- 6 points for Accounting, Engineering, and Medicine
Ahmadu Bello University (ABU)
- Minimum of 10 points for competitive courses such as Medicine and Law
- At least 7 points for other courses
University of Abuja (UNIABUJA)
- Requires a minimum of 5 points for non-engineering courses and at least 10 points for engineering courses.
Federal University of Technology, Minna (FUTMINNA)
- Accepts a minimum of 8 points for most competitive courses.
University of Jos (UNIJOS)
- Requires at least 4 points for Education and Agriculture; higher points are needed for competitive programs.
Bayero University Kano (BUK)
- Requires at least 4 points for Education and Agriculture; higher points are needed for competitive programs.

Established in 1976 by the Interim Common Services Agency (ICSA), which was fully regulated by the government of the former Northern Region of Nigeria, the Interim Joint Matriculation Board (IJMB) is a high-level examination program.
Ahmadu Bello University Zaria ran, supervised, and controlled the program. to offer chances to students who were unable to obtain admission through IJMB’s conventional channels, especially those who were having trouble passing the Joint Admissions and Matriculation Board (JAMB) exams.
The one-year IJMB program is intended for students who have finished their O-level exams, such as WAEC, NECO, GCE, and NABTEB, but were unable to obtain the necessary JMB score to gain admission to the university of their choice.
The program allows successful candidates to gain direct admission into the 200 level for the program of their choice and university of their choice. Unlike traditional methods that require passing JAMB with a good score, IJMB provides a better-streamlined pathway for students to achieve their academic goals.
After its creation in 1976, The first IJMB examination was held in 1977, marking the beginning of a program that has since helped thousands of students achieve their goals of getting admitted to a university.
Over the years, IJMB has gained recognition and approval from the National Universities Commission (NUC) as a legitimate program providing alternative ways for securing university admission, further solidifying its role in Nigeria’s educational landscape.
Today, IJMB continues to be a popular option among students, with many successfully gaining admissions into various universities. The program not only addresses the challenges associated with traditional admission processes but also provides a structured and supportive environment for academic growth.

IJMB Tuition & Fees
IJMB tuition fee can be paid upto 3 times, though students need to resume with at least 50% of the chosen centre total fees and remining fees cn be paid twice. The IJMB school fees is between ₦238,000 to ₦330,000. The accommodation fee is optional though. Fees are not the same acrros centres, you are advise to see available IJMB centres and their fees
Tuition Costs,
2025-2026
- Registration fee ₦10,500
- Acceptance fee ₦25,750
- Accommodtion (optional) ₦30,000
- Tuition Fee ₦168,000
- Exam Fee ₦40,000
total
₦ 267,250
Propose Tuition Costs,
2026-2027
- Registration Fee ₦10,500
- Acceptance fee ₦25,750
- Accommodation (optional) ₦30,000
- Tuition Fees ₦178,000
- Exam Fee ₦50,000
total
₦ 294,250
